TO-92-3
THYRISTOR 190V 150A TO226-2
Please send RFQ , we will respond immediately.
Quantity:
150D335X0016A2T060
Vishay Sprague
SBM540-13
Diodes Incorporated
GRM2165C1H821GA01D
Murata Electronics
3553T-C-632-S
RAF Electronic Hardware
59135-4-U-01-C
Littelfuse Inc.